Samuel Ward Academy
ECT Science Teacher
Start Date: September 2026
Contract Type: Full time, fixed term to 31 August 2027
Salary: MPR1 (£32,916 per annum)
Samuel Ward Academy are looking to appoint an ECT Science teacher, to teach the subject across the key-stages (KS3 and KS4) within an established and collegiate department. This post represents an exciting prospect to join a staff body of dedicated professionals with an established support structure and palpable team ethos.
The Science department is well resourced and has an excellent extensive range of facilities including fully equipped science laboratories, preparation rooms, a dedicated science department office/ work-space and a team of technicians to support the organisation and delivery of practical work and experiments. We teach across the key stages all the way up to A Level within the Samuel Ward Sixth Form. The successful candidate will join a vibrant and engaged teaching staff body who are squarely focused on improving student outcomes and a positive culture of behaviour, teaching and learning. We have clear values by which we work, and if you share a commitment to inclusive education, so that all students can develop to reach their full potential, make a positive contribution to society and are given excellent foundations to lead enriching and interesting lives, then this could be the role for you! We offer a full induction for ECTs by experienced and successful specialists, including mentoring time, well-structured curriculum plans to ensure that your career is set up to be a success at SWA. In September, we will have a group of five ECTs who will have specific training and guidance as you start your careers together.

All staff at SWA benefit from close links with colleagues in the other secondary schools in the Unity Schools Partnership. You will join a highly visible and supportive SLT in a school with a sensible approach to workload and a calm, respectful working environment, alongside a professional and dedicated team of staff. Samuel Ward is a successful 11-18 co-educational academy. We are situated in pleasant surroundings on the western edge of Suffolk, within easy reach of Cambridge and Bury St Edmunds. We benefit from a modern building and excellent facilities.
